Несколько одновременных экземпляров страницы ASP.net обрабатываются отдельно - PullRequest
0 голосов
/ 16 октября 2018

Я новичок в ASP.net.У меня есть приложение ASP.net, которое обновляет данные в Dynamics CRM, по нажатию кнопки на странице ASP.net.Когда запущен один экземпляр приложения, он работает должным образом и обновляет соответствующую запись CRM, но когда приложение открывается одновременно на нескольких вкладках, последний отправленный экземпляр страницы ASP.net является единственным экземпляром, которыйобновление данных в CRM, но снова с данными первого экземпляра страницы.Мы используем переменные ViewState для передачи данных на сервер после отправки обратно.

Что я должен делать, чтобы каждый экземпляр обрабатывал одну и ту же страницу ASP.net как отдельный независимый экземпляр (при одновременном запуске) иобновить соответствующую запись в CRM без перекрестных помех.По сути, каждый экземпляр процесса обрабатывается как отдельный экземпляр.

1 Ответ

0 голосов
/ 23 октября 2018

Приложение было запущено (несколько процессов) так быстро, даже до того, как сборщик мусора очистил память для предыдущих экземпляров той же программы.Размещение переменных / ресурсов в блоке finally решило проблему.

...